  • Hiroshima - a tale of two cities - The Top Travel Destination
    Kevin visits the city whose name became indelibly etched into the human mind, following the dropping of the first atomic weapon in 1945. And in Hiroshima, Kevin finds a tale of two cities. One is a vibrant bustling place with lots of money and many things to do and see. The second is one of the most sombre places he has ever visited - a UNESCO World Heritage Peace Park where you can stand beside the A-Bomb Dome - a building built right under where the bomb detonated. Its skeleton remains an alarming reminder of what humankind is capable of. Listen to Kevin’s description, “it is one of the most extraordinary visits I ever made.   • Solo travel or travelling with friends? - Episode 12 - On the Road with Kev
    Kevin looks at the joys and challenges of travelling solo as opposed to travelling with family and friends and he finds there are huge advantages in both. “When you do travel solo you create a vacuum that allows others to enter your life. People that would never have befriended had you been with family and friends.” And Kevin shares how that vacuum was filled by Diamond, the concierge he met while in Bangkok just after the pandemic. “Diamond has shown me Asia and Bangkok as I would never have seen it had I been occupied with friends.
